Subject: Handover — LockerLoop access flow

Handing off the LockerLoop laundry-locker rotation. One open item: intermittent unlock timeouts at the Fernhaven site, likely the relay firmware. Workaround is a remote re-pair from the admin panel; notes are in the runbook. If you get stuck, the hardware vendor's support desk answers fast by email.

escalation mailbox, kaweg-kahif: druwyn.sordor@nelvroworks.corp

Hi everyone! If you build plugins for Ladleworks, our recipe-scaling calculator, here's a change worth noting. Maintenance of the core scaling engine — unit conversions, yield math, the plugin hook API — has moved to a new owner. Your existing plugins keep working; the v3 API stays stable through next year. But review requests, deprecation questions, and hook proposals should now go to one person. Please update your contact notes and resubmit anything stuck in the old queue. The new maintainer is:

approver of bawig-bahop = Norir Istion Jordor Belael

Night-shift staff: Floor 4 of the Tellhaven Building opens this week. After 21:00, access is via the rear stairwell only; the lifts are locked out overnight during the settling period. Complete a walk-through of the new floor once per shift and log it. The stairwell keypad accepts the code below.

badge for yahop-fawep: bdg-XBKXI-68071